Positano, la città verticale, the vertical city, famous for its geographical landscape and infinite palate of pastel colors, has attracted writers, artists and musicians throughout time. Vertical stairways meander upward amid the whitewashed houses that sit facing the sea. Houses painted softly in pink, corn-yellow and ice-blue were painted so fishermen would recognize their home from the sea. This once sleepy fishing town discovered by American soldiers after World War II, is now a famous seaside resort attracting millionaire yachts and Hollywood starlets. Small artisan shops, still enthusiastic about their craft, producing one-of-a-kind clothing, Positano clothing, handcrafted gold, and hand-made ceramics line the narrow streets. Cafes spill out onto the sidewalks with colorful tables filled with guests from all over the world. Follow the pedestrian walkway that leads to Positano’s most breathtaking beaches. Prettier than any painting, Positano’s magic affects everyone.

Imagine making Melanzane al Cioccolato, Chocolate Lasagne, thinly sliced eggplant layered between chocolate with candied orange and nuts. This recipe originated in the monastery of Tramonti in the mountains above the Amalfi Coast. During the Middle Ages, the monks dipped their eggplant in a liqueur mixed with herbs, spices and sugar. When chocolate was brought to Europe from the New World in the 16th century, the Amalfi people started dipping their eggplant in chocolate.
